L'Bie Posted March 19, 2010 Share a similar event happened a couple of years ago on the road between Pofadder and Kakemas. The culvert are small for the general expected rainfall in the area and flashfloods then destroy the road like that. In this instance a whole taxi carrying migrant labourers to Sterkspruit at night went into the gap while the water was still running. Everyone perished. So it happens and the photos are likely to be the real mckoy. I initially thought it was the same place again.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
